🔶 CENTCOM: 82 ships changed course amid Iran’s maritime blockade

The U.S. Central Command (CENTCOM) said in a post on the X social network on Saturday, 7 Shahrivar (29 August), that its forces had changed the course of 82 commercial ships by Friday, 6 Shahrivar, as part of the U.S. maritime blockade against Iran.

CENTCOM also said that U.S. forces disabled three ships and seized two other ships to ensure compliance with sanctions regulations.

According to CENTCOM data up to Monday, 2 Shahrivar (24 August), more than 40 ships carrying humanitarian aid were also allowed to pass.

The command also published an image of an American sailor who is seen on deck acting as a lookout while the destroyer “USS John Paul Jones” (DDG-53) moves in the region’s waters.
